I dunno, I liked it but I don't think it was as good as any of the other original films, or even TFA. Initially I thought Hobo Luke might work - we saw Yoda living like a hermit in a fairly unpleasant way, and Obi Wan was a bit of a desert rat as well, so there's a grand tradition amongst elder Jedi of being a bit... weird. I genuinely thought Luke was doing a Yoda - trying to test Rey's patience before revealing his true nature, but then I realised the whole thing was serious. We did get to see Rey being cool and patient and serious about getting Luke's help but we didn't get the right payoff. Seeing Yoda was cool though, but I think his character was a bit weird. Very much stuck on the 'crazy old man' act he was putting on in Episode V rather than the sage wise Jedi he actually turned out to be.
I think my - and many fans' - problem with the concept of the Jedi not being the be all and end all of the Force is that we've seen it before and done far better. In The Clone Wars we saw the Jedi order being portrayed as inefficient and decadent, and in Rebels we had Ahsoka who properly eschewed the Jedi Order to do things in a different way. Luke's way of doing it just wasn't very interesting, and it would have been better, I think, to have Rey realise the Jedi had to end on her own. That avoids a belovéd character being turned into something he really isn't, and gets the same message across.
I don't really mind killing Snoke off - he was far too much a Surrogate Palpatine, and it's good to move past that with a younger man at the helm and a different master-apprentice dynamic between Kylo and Hux. The casino scene as trencher mentioned seemed... a bit superfluous, but the ending battle scene was good fun. Don't get all the Rose hate, frankly, and Phasma could have had a better send off.

Was anyone else perplexed by Reys 'Luke in the caves of Dagobah' moment? I personally failed to see what about it involved the dark side. They tried to end it the same way they did the scene on ESB with something being cracked open or shattered to reveal the heroes face. On ESB that had meaning though, it was demonstrative of Luke's fear of becoming Vader or simply fears himself depending on how you look at it. Darth Vader's appearance in the cave was a clear indicator of the dark side at play as well.
In TLJ the mirror revealed herself when she asked who her parents were... Whatever that's supposed to mean. These places that are strong with the dark side of the force are supposed to test you; they play on your darker primal emotions such as fear, hate, loss, etc.. Rey did not experience anything like that. Really what she felt was simply a calm determination to reach the... I don't know... end of the mirrors I guess. Then she wasn't confronted with anything that would expose her internal weaknesses. She did the equivalent of throwing a coin in a wishing well and asked who her parents were. Calculating... Calculating..... and the answer is... YO FACE. What the heck was that LOL. So Rey leaves having learned nothing. If I were to watch that scene of mirrors with no prior knowledge of TLJ I would not have able to guess that the place she was in, which I would've perceived as a bad acid trip, was a place strong with the Dark side.
